Kudos to off-duty SCDF personnel for helping woman who fainted

STOMPer Hakim praises this off-duty SCDF personnel for going to the aid of a woman who had fainted outside the Starbucks at Bukit Panjang Plaza.

Wrote the STOMPer:

"Off-duty SCDF personnel to the rescue! 

"A member of the Singapore Civil Defence Force (SCDF) went to the rescue of a civilian who fainted outside a common gathering ground of teenagers.

"This brave and selfless person reacted as quick as lighting to aid the female civilian who fainted all of a sudden in front of Starbucks at Bukit Panjang Plaza.

"Whoever said that chivalry is dead amongst Singaporeans."
